Job Description
POSITION SUMMARY: Performs a variety of microscopic, chemical, and bacteriologic tests to obtain data for use in diagnosis and treatment of disease. Performs routine testing in serology, hematology, chemistry and microbiology. Performs quantitative and qualitative procedures in accordance with written requisition of physician. May tend automatic equipment, such as diluting-titrating machine, blood cell counter, and spectrophotometer. Incubates culture. Prepares solutions, reagents, and stains. Maintains laboratory stock. May collect specimens from patients. Keeps detailed records of all tests performed and reports to authorized personnel.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S/DETAILED DUTIES:
- Receives and obtains specimens from patients for laboratory analysis.
- Sets up the laboratory equipment and material for the procedures required. Uses the reagents, solutions, and stains in the appropriate and necessary manner.
- Maintains good quality control on all procedures.
- Labels tubes and specimens properly with all required information each time.
- Uses good safety and infection control procedures when obtaining specimens.
- Recognizes and repeats all panic values. Notifies physician or charge nurse immediately when results are in panic levels.
- Stat orders are always acknowledged immediately and obtained as quickly as possible.
- Types and cross matches patients requiring transfusions, requests and receives units of blood from The Blood Center, and maintains the necessary records.
- Demonstrates ability to correct out-of-control procedures by taking all required steps.
- Follows policy and procedures accurately for recording and reporting results.
- Maintains laboratory equipment in proper condition and follows preventative maintenance schedules as required, logging date and time.
- Keeps inventory updated and notifies supervisor of orders ahead of time.
- Records temperature of refrigerators, incubators, and heating blocks at time of use.
POSITION QUALIFICATIONS:
- Associate degree in science required for MLT position; Bachelor degree in science required for MT
- Board of Registry MLT (ASCP) or equivalent required or obtained within 1 year of employment.
- Membership and active participation in professional organization desirable.
- Previous lab experience is preferred.
- BLS (CPR) certified or obtained within 3 months of employment.
